The Dropbear UltracubeTM 3-D reprocessing project in Western Australia’s Carnarvon Basin has been completed, according to Searcher Seismic and project partner Fugro Multi Client Services (FMCS).

The Dropbear Ultracube is the broadband PSDM reprocessed Willem 3-D seismic survey in the Carnarvon Basin, Searcher said, adding 2,700 sq km was originally acquired in 2006. The project also covers the recent Pyxis-1 gas discovery by Woodside.

Searcher is currently undertaking PSDM reprocessing on a number of surveys, including the Lahara 2-D seismic survey in Papua New Guinea and the Pala Sulu 2-D seismic survey in the Philippines, the release said.
